I've just downloaded Era ii and i noticed:
1- The emissaries and commanders are missing in the map editor's monster section. Also some buildings (including the emissary ones) cause the editor to crash. You can't apply the new objects v1.09 (found here: http://www.maps4heroes.com/heroes3/in_the_wake_of_gods.php) to Era II version of the game. The map editor wont open at all if you do.
2- The object editor in the start menu won't open and gives a message about a missing component.
3- I have a portrait manager app which works fine with the older installed wog version of the game yet it also does not open at all with Era II.
I really want to switch to this version of the game, it looks neat and its probably less buggy but it seems many things are not compatible with it yet. These 3 issues are the first ones i discovered. Please tell me if there are any solutions to them. Sorry if my questions are already answered, this is quite a long thread to read all over.

Hi, unfortunately, any old mods (that are not converted) at least should not be installed over ERA. ERA has it's own modding system. There is this folder called "Mods" in your game directory, which, obviously, contains all the mods (like WoG). On this thread here you may find all the current mods and maps for ERA.
Having it's own folder for all the mods is a huge, great step of progress in Heroes 3 modding, since it doesn't mess with the original game's files.
And btw, from that thread I linked, you should find the new objects patch 1.9 mod for ERA. As I understand it's the same as the one in the maps4heroes site, except a newer version (correct me if I'm wrong). Try that instead of the one from maps4heroes .
